Same team

You and I were separate beings, at the time when you met me. 
Then I found to my delight, a friendship formed that very night. 
  It’s hard to know, just what could be; if we were working as a team.
   Not “Team you” and “Team me”.
   I know you’re loyal as can be, I only wish it was to me. 

I wonder if you’ll ever see; all the things we could achieve.  
There is no limit, there is no peak; In no time flat, we’d live our dreams.

Everyone would soon agree; what we are they’ll never be. 
We’d fill their hearts with jealousy; and give their envy no relief. 

To make this happen, it would seem;
we must start thinking as a team; and being ‘us’ instead of “me.”  

What we have makes me so proud; because without it; nothing counts. 
You and me could do so much; if only sharing was our focus. 

I have waited patiently;  a whole year gone by, and all I’ve done…
Yet I have less to show, for all my love; than what you give away just for fun.
  I know deep down, it’s not your fault, but truth or not, this hurts my heart.
  I wish my body was tall and hard, with chiselled muscles, chest and arms. 
 But all I am is short and smart. I’ll never have the look you want.  

You’d be surprised at what you see; If you could look inside of me!
The man I am is underneath; the man you see is just skin deep.
It means your standards are too high; if you ignore your heart to please your eyes.  
The price you pay, you never see; what this costs you, is a life with me. 
The kind of life to make you happy. 

You are amazing; thanks so much;  I’m so grateful for your love.  
Though I want more; you’re still enough!
Now let’s agree; to be “we” and “us”. 
If we work together, as we must; so what we build, is by built on trust.  

Thank you for the year so far, you’re my favourite person; and always are
the brightest, smartest, hottest star. 
I love you for just for who you are.
